Ordering a TCF Certificate includes a number of crucial actions. It is important for companies to follow these procedures diligently to make sure a successful certification result.
Action 1: Preliminary Assessment
Conduct an internal audit to evaluate current practices versus TCF standards. This assessment will help determine potential gaps and locations for enhancement.
ComponentDescriptionInternal PoliciesReview existing sustainability policies and practices.DocumentsGather documents that proves compliance.Worker TrainingGuarantee staff members know TCF Exam Cost requirements.Action 2: Choose a Certifying Body
Picking a recognized certifying body is important. The licensing body will perform the audits and assess compliance. Think about the following factors:
FactorConsiderationAccreditationMake sure the body is acknowledged for TCF accreditation.Know-howPick a body with experience in the fabric industry.ReputationResearch study examines and feedback from other companies.Step 3: Application Submission
Once a certifying body is selected, send an application. This generally includes:
Completing an application typeOffering needed paperworkPaying associated costsStep 4: On-Site Audit
The certifying body will set up an on-site audit to assess compliance. Throughout this procedure:
Auditors will evaluate documents.Procedures and practices will be examined.Workers might be spoken with to assess understanding and adherence to policies.Step 5: Post-Audit Review
After the on-site audit, the licensing body will compile findings and provide a report. If non-compliances are identified, business will normally have a defined timeframe to resolve them before accreditation can be given.
Step 6: Certification Issuance
If all conditions are met, the TCF Certificate will be issued. Business need to then continue to abide by TCF standards as routine audits will occur to ensure continuous compliance.
